In 1936, England started to draft ‘emergency legislation’ for their planned war with Germany. By 1937, it contained draft regulations (or model clauses) under specific headings.  Those headings included the power to arrest, detain without trial, impose movement restrictions, and control suspected hostile individuals. It also included the power to prohibit or control publications, news, broadcasting, and private communications and the power to take possession of land, buildings, vehicles, and equipment, and direct their use.

The legislation gave the Government, the power to require factories to produce weapons, regulate output, and prioritise war-related manufacturing.  The legislation also gave the government the power to regulate essential goods, including food and fuel, control prices, prevent hoarding, and organise distribution systems. The power to prevent workers leaving essential jobs (slavery) and to require employment in specified work.  The power to restrict travel, control access to certain facilities (e.g. ports, coastal zones), and regulate assemblies.

The 1937 drafts contained a fully defined set of state powers across all major areas of civilian life, expressed in draft legal clauses, ready to be issued as regulations when activated.  It was activated in the form of ‘the Emergency Powers (Defence) Act 1939.’  War and the declaration of war is a far more efficient method of imposing undemocratic laws and removing personal freedoms than the democratic process.  Democracy is the illusion of personal participation in order that we do not realise that we are existentially incarcerated within demonic paradigms.

Elias Lowe the inventor of the eye of the needle used for sewing machines was legally challenged as to whether the invention was his alone.
Howe had to fight for his idea (patent) in litigation because his priority and originality were being attacked, and the case turned on whether the critical inventive step was his and his alone. The courts ultimately accepted Howe’s claim. In Howe v. Singer and related cases (1854–1856), the judges ruled that earlier sewing machines did not contain the essential combination that Howe patented, and that Singer’s machines infringed upon it. As a result, Howe won royalties on nearly every sewing machine sold in the United States for a number of years.
When called to give testimony Howe claimed that the source of the idea was a ‘dream’. Howe went on to describe the dream in sworn testimony in order to establish chronology and independence. The account of Howe’s insight comes from 19th-century legal records. The problem Howe had been struggling with, documented in court testimony and biographies, was how to form a reliable stitch mechanically. Earlier machines failed because the needle eye was at the wrong end. This perceived problem was something he regularly focussed on.
